找回密碼
 立即註冊
查看: 2253|回復: 6

Loops

[複製鏈接]

938

主題

506

回帖

3萬

積分

管理員

網頁設計師

積分
31344

最佳新人活躍會員熱心會員推廣達人宣傳達人灌水之王突出貢獻優秀版主榮譽管理論壇元老

發表於 2020-10-20 17:57:09 | 顯示全部樓層 |閱讀模式
while loop
  1. <?php
  2. $x = 1;

  3. while($x <= 5) {
  4.   echo "The number is: $x <br>";
  5.   $x++;
  6. }
  7. ?>
複製代碼
會先檢查看看 $x 有沒有小於等於 5.



[發帖際遇]: 一個袋子砸在了 redd 頭上,redd 賺了 2 金錢. 幸運榜 / 衰神榜

938

主題

506

回帖

3萬

積分

管理員

網頁設計師

積分
31344

最佳新人活躍會員熱心會員推廣達人宣傳達人灌水之王突出貢獻優秀版主榮譽管理論壇元老

 樓主| 發表於 2020-10-20 18:01:09 | 顯示全部樓層
do...while loop
  1. <?php
  2. $x = 6;

  3. do {
  4.   echo "The number is: $x <br>";
  5.   $x++;
  6. } while ($x <= 5);
  7. ?>
複製代碼
會先執行一次,然後才去檢查 $x 有沒有小於等於 5.



[發帖際遇]: redd 樂于助人,獎勵 8 貢獻. 幸運榜 / 衰神榜

938

主題

506

回帖

3萬

積分

管理員

網頁設計師

積分
31344

最佳新人活躍會員熱心會員推廣達人宣傳達人灌水之王突出貢獻優秀版主榮譽管理論壇元老

 樓主| 發表於 2020-10-20 18:04:39 | 顯示全部樓層
for loop
  1. <?php
  2. for ($x = 0; $x <= 10; $x++) {
  3.   echo "The number is: $x <br>";
  4. }
  5. ?>
複製代碼




[發帖際遇]: redd 樂于助人,獎勵 9 貢獻. 幸運榜 / 衰神榜

938

主題

506

回帖

3萬

積分

管理員

網頁設計師

積分
31344

最佳新人活躍會員熱心會員推廣達人宣傳達人灌水之王突出貢獻優秀版主榮譽管理論壇元老

 樓主| 發表於 2020-10-20 18:07:17 | 顯示全部樓層
foreach loop
  1. <?php
  2. $colors = array("red", "green", "blue", "yellow");

  3. foreach ($colors as $value) {
  4.   echo "$value <br>";
  5. }
  6. ?>
複製代碼




[發帖際遇]: 一個袋子砸在了 redd 頭上,redd 賺了 4 金錢. 幸運榜 / 衰神榜

938

主題

506

回帖

3萬

積分

管理員

網頁設計師

積分
31344

最佳新人活躍會員熱心會員推廣達人宣傳達人灌水之王突出貢獻優秀版主榮譽管理論壇元老

 樓主| 發表於 2020-10-20 18:09:48 | 顯示全部樓層
key 和 value
  1. <?php
  2. $age = array("Peter"=>"35", "Ben"=>"37", "Joe"=>"43");

  3. foreach($age as $x => $val) {
  4.   echo "$x = $val<br>";
  5. }
  6. ?>
複製代碼




[發帖際遇]: redd 樂于助人,獎勵 2 貢獻. 幸運榜 / 衰神榜

938

主題

506

回帖

3萬

積分

管理員

網頁設計師

積分
31344

最佳新人活躍會員熱心會員推廣達人宣傳達人灌水之王突出貢獻優秀版主榮譽管理論壇元老

 樓主| 發表於 2020-10-20 19:29:11 | 顯示全部樓層
break
  1. <?php
  2. for ($x = 0; $x < 10; $x++) {
  3.   if ($x == 4) {
  4.     break;
  5.   }
  6.   echo "The number is: $x <br>";
  7. }
  8. ?>
複製代碼
0 1 2 3



[發帖際遇]: 一個袋子砸在了 redd 頭上,redd 賺了 2 金錢. 幸運榜 / 衰神榜

938

主題

506

回帖

3萬

積分

管理員

網頁設計師

積分
31344

最佳新人活躍會員熱心會員推廣達人宣傳達人灌水之王突出貢獻優秀版主榮譽管理論壇元老

 樓主| 發表於 2020-10-20 19:30:43 | 顯示全部樓層
continue
  1. <?php
  2. for ($x = 0; $x < 10; $x++) {
  3.   if ($x == 4) {
  4.     continue;
  5.   }
  6.   echo "The number is: $x <br>";
  7. }
  8. ?>
複製代碼
0 1 2 3 5 6 7 8 9



[發帖際遇]: 一個袋子砸在了 redd 頭上,redd 賺了 1 金錢. 幸運榜 / 衰神榜
您需要登錄後才可以回帖 登錄 | 立即註冊

本版積分規則

Archiver|手機版|小黑屋|DD論壇 維護: Redd Design

GMT+8, 2024-9-19 09:31 , Processed in 0.049030 second(s), 30 queries , Gzip On.

Powered by Discuz! X3.5

© 2001-2024 Discuz! Team.

快速回復 返回頂部 返回列表